Output 21eefca893c23248bf7234a22efa4f832f2739ad9372f0a8b897f242ed226546:107

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93a0bd6a130c94eb7273ed2ad95c418be3be08f5e5e4be1224d92fb5e2252511
address
bc1pjwst66snpj2wkunna54djhzp303muz84uhjtuy3ymyhmtc39y5gsdh2eqg
transaction
21eefca893c23248bf7234a22efa4f832f2739ad9372f0a8b897f242ed226546